Cedar shingle repl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ated cedar shingles and installing new ones to restore the roof’s appearance and functionality. This process typically includes inspecting the existing roofing for signs of rot, warping, or insect damage, followed by carefully removing the compromised shingles. The replacement shingles are then fitted precisely to match the existing roof, ensuring a seamless appearance. Skilled service providers use quality materials and proper installation techniques to help extend the lifespan of the roof and maintain its aesthetic appeal.
This service addresses common problems such as water leaks, wood rot, and insect infestations that can compromise the integrity of cedar shingle roofs.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ause shingles to crack, curl, or become loose, leading to potential water infiltration and structural issues. Replacing damaged shingles helps prevent further deterioration, reducing the risk of costly repairs or complete roof replacement down the line. It also helps preserve the overall curb appeal of the property, especially in homes where the roof’s natural look is a key design feature.
Cedar shingle replacement services are often sought for residential properties, particularly historic or architecturally styled homes that feature cedar roofing as a distinctive element. They are also common among properties that value traditional aesthetics, such as cottages, bungalows, and craftsman-style houses. Additionally, some commercial buildings with a classic or rustic appearance may require cedar shingle replacement to maintain their visual character and protect the underlying structure from weather-related damage.

Cost Range - Replacing cedar shingles typically costs between $7,000 and $15,000 for an average-sized roof. Larger or more complex roofs may increase costs beyond this range, depending on materials and labor rates.
Material Expenses - The price of cedar shingles varies from approximately $4 to $8 per square foot. Premium or specialty shingles can raise material costs further, impacting the overall budget.
Labor Costs - Labor charges for cedar shingle replacement usually range from $3,000 to $7,000. The total may fluctuate based on roof size, accessibility, and local labor rates.
Additional Factors - Costs can be affected by removal of old shingles, roof pitch, and any necessary repairs to underlying structures. These variables can add several hundred to thousands of dollars to the project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should cedar shingles be replaced? The replacement frequency depends on factors like weather exposure and maintenance, but generally, cedar shingles may need replacement every 20-30 years. What are the signs that cedar shingles need replacement? Signs include extensive cracking, warping, mold, or significant loss of shingles. If shingles are curling or missing, it may be time for replacement. A professional inspection can determine whether repairs or full replacement are needed. Can cedar shingles be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damage such as small cracks or localized mold can sometimes be repaired. However, extensive damage often requires full replacement for optimal performance. A local contractor can evaluate whether repairs are sufficient or if replacement is recommended. How long does cedar shingle replacement usually take? The duration depends on the size of the roof and the extent of the work, but it typically ranges from a few days to a week. Factors such as weather conditions can also influence timing. A professional contractor can give a more specific estimate based on your roof.
